
died May 9, 2026 at Grand Junction, Colorado. She was 102 years old.
Born in Annona, Texas in 1924. Her mother was Fannie Herron & father was George W. Mitchell.
Married Grafton Clarke in Clovis, NM in 1947.
She went to several schools in East Texas: Burkham Prairie, south of Clarksville, Oakridge School near Avery TX. She graduated from High School in Clovis, NM in about 1942.
She worked for Santa Fe Railroad as dispatcher.
Evelyn worked at Williams Trading Post, Red River, NM in the summers in the sporting goods section.
In 1970 she was a ski instructor part time at Powderpuff Ski Area in Red River. She & Grafton moved permanently to Red River in about 1986. She then became a ski instructor for Red River Ski Area.
She was one of the BEST trout fishers in New Mexico & Colorado, per her fish stories.
She was pre-deceased by her husband Grafton; 2 sons, Russell Clarke and Randol Clarke. Survived by 2 daughters, 5 grandchildren, 8 great grandchildren. Her people are scattered from Texas to Nevada & in a submarine somewhere.
Memorial service will hopefully be in June at Rivera Funeral Home in Santa Fe, NM & burial will be at Santa Fe National Cemetary with her husband.
Thank you to Red Cliff Acute Care & their wonderful people, especially Rosie the activities director, for caring for her the last 3 months.
